Default Can't Install TTDISA!

Hello,

I've installed GTA SA on a PC with XP on it, and i got the European V2.00 of GTA SA. I've tried everything to install TTDISA on my GTA but it keeps crashing when switching from loading screen to the main screen. The screen turns black, I get the message "an error occured in gta_sa.exe" and I am redirected to my desktop. I use gtasapatch to patch my version to V1.00, then installed the mod --> didn't work. I keep reinstalling a fresh version of the game, which means uninstalling the game, deleting the Rockstar Games folder and the GTA SA User Files folder, and then reinstall the game. Patch the game to V1.00, then install the mod on top of it. It finishes installing the mod as it should, then I start a new game, and it crashes
Any suggestions on what I do wrong? I really want this mod on my SA! BTW I haven't got any other mods installed.

Well I think I found a possible problem: in the install manual it says "make sure to uncheck read-only in the san andreas folder". When I go to properties of this folder, I see read-only with a green square in it. I click on it, green square dissapears and I click apply. I apply it on this folder and sub-folders, and click ok. however, if i return to properties immediately again, I see that read-only has that green square again.
